1. Обязательно представиться на русском языке кириллицей (заполнить поле "Имя").
  2. Фиктивные имена мы не приветствуем. Ивановых и Пупкиных здесь уже достаточно.
  3. Не надо писать свой вопрос в первую попавшуюся тему - всегда лучше создать новую тему.
  4. За поиск, предложение и обсуждение пиратского ПО и средств взлома - бан без предупреждения. Непонятно? - Читать здесь.
  5. Рекламу и частные объявления "куплю/продам/есть халтура" мы не размещаем ни на каких условиях.
  6. Перед тем как что-то написать - читать здесь, а затем здесь и здесь.
  7. Не надо писать в ЛС администраторам свои технические вопросы. Администраторы форума отлично знают как работает форум, а не все-все контроллеры, о которых тут пишут.

Диагностика по ModBUS-TCP

Модератор: Глоб.модераторы

Ответить
Аватара пользователя

Автор темы
Jackson
администратор
администратор
Сообщения: 18758
Зарегистрирован: 17 июн 2008, 16:01
Имя: Евгений свет Брониславович
Страна: Россия
город/регион: Санкт-Петербург
Благодарил (а): 973 раза
Поблагодарили: 1854 раза

Диагностика по ModBUS-TCP

Сообщение Jackson »

Никита писал(а): 26 окт 2018, 21:53 Это известная проблема, связана с тем, что конфигурационный софт использует свой протокол, который на 485 с модбасом не дружит. Есть такое.
Так и не понял. зачем ряд производителей делают именно так. Ладно бы отдельный порт под настройку - ещё куда б ни шло. А так - непонятно зачем усложнять жизнь и себе и пользователям.
По вопросам работы Форума можно обратиться по этим контактам.
Аватара пользователя

VADR
администратор
администратор
Сообщения: 4909
Зарегистрирован: 25 июл 2008, 07:12
Имя: Диев Александр Васильевич
Страна: Россия
город/регион: г. Сегежа, Карелия
Благодарил (а): 236 раз
Поблагодарили: 425 раз

Нужен совет по изменению схемы питания датчиков

Сообщение VADR »

Вообще говоря, возможность настраивать Овновские модули ввода/вывода через modbus есть. По крайней мере, в мануале прописано, в какой регистр какую цифирь надо положить и каким битом активировать. И, возможно, при использовании в комплекте к контроллером, а не как у меня (в моём случае - только сбор данных без управления, контроллер по сути ни к чему, OPC-сервер лезет по модбасу прямо в модули ввода-вывода), можно было бы заставить контроллер этим заниматься. А вот сделать это средствами OPC-сервера - слегка проблематично: десяток дополнительных регистров на каждый прибор сожрёт любую лицензию. Впрочем, вполне возможно, что через некоторое время схему с контроллером я реализую...
Повторное использование кода не отменяет повторного использования мозга при его повторном использовании.
Аватара пользователя

Никита
почётный участник форума
почётный участник форума
Сообщения: 3971
Зарегистрирован: 20 янв 2010, 22:23
Имя: Никита
Страна: РФ
город/регион: Мурманск
Благодарил (а): 21 раз
Поблагодарили: 229 раз

Нужен совет по изменению схемы питания датчиков

Сообщение Никита »

TEB писал(а): 27 окт 2018, 23:45 Так и не понял. зачем ряд производителей делают именно так. Ладно бы отдельный порт под настройку - ещё куда б ни шло. А так - непонятно зачем усложнять жизнь и себе и пользователям.
Скорее всего, в данном случае исторически сложилось. Их протокол появился раньше, чем их же ПЛК, еще на приборах типа ТРМ. А потом уже добавили в модули DCON и Modbus.
VADR писал(а): 28 окт 2018, 00:42 А вот сделать это средствами OPC-сервера - слегка проблематично: десяток дополнительных регистров на каждый прибор сожрёт любую лицензию
А никто не заставляет на каждый прибор. Достаточно просто диапазона, перекрывающего все приборы и айпишника моксы. А обращение (и маршрутизация в моксе по портам) в вашем конкретном случае все равно делается через RTU-шный ModbusID. Отдельный "сервисный" OPC-сервер (можно опробовать и бесплатные, на 32 канала или на пару часов работы) на отдельной машине. Причем, в отличие от OPC, ModbusTCP должен поддаваться маршрутизации. Параметры можно прямо в OPC-сервере менять или Exel'евскую морду приделать.
Я, кстати, может и наврал насчет того, что ОВЕН и Modbus на одной шине не дружат. По крайней мере, Овен автоматически распознает протокол. И если все остальные будут молчать, то фокус может получиться. Но овеновский протокол через моксу не пролезет.
Опыт - это когда на смену вопросам: "Что? Где? Когда? Как? Почему?" приходит единственный вопрос: "Нахрена? "
Аватара пользователя

Автор темы
Jackson
администратор
администратор
Сообщения: 18758
Зарегистрирован: 17 июн 2008, 16:01
Имя: Евгений свет Брониславович
Страна: Россия
город/регион: Санкт-Петербург
Благодарил (а): 973 раза
Поблагодарили: 1854 раза

Нужен совет по изменению схемы питания датчиков

Сообщение Jackson »

Никита писал(а): 29 окт 2018, 14:25 Скорее всего, в данном случае исторически сложилось. Их протокол появился раньше, чем их же ПЛК, еще на приборах типа ТРМ. А потом уже добавили в модули DCON и Modbus.
Исторически-то понятно. Но добавляя ModBUS ведь можно было в нём предусмотреть адресное пространство для конфигурации. Хотя, с другой стороны, это защита от диверсий (пром.безопасность наша любимая) - удалённо программу в контроллер будет не залить и не прочесть. Есть свои плюсы.
По вопросам работы Форума можно обратиться по этим контактам.
Аватара пользователя

Никита
почётный участник форума
почётный участник форума
Сообщения: 3971
Зарегистрирован: 20 янв 2010, 22:23
Имя: Никита
Страна: РФ
город/регион: Мурманск
Благодарил (а): 21 раз
Поблагодарили: 229 раз

Нужен совет по изменению схемы питания датчиков

Сообщение Никита »

TEB писал(а): 29 окт 2018, 15:09 Исторически-то понятно. Но добавляя ModBUS ведь можно было в нём предусмотреть адресное пространство для конфигурации.
Как раз это мы с Саней обсуждаем. Там есть регистры и для конфигурации и для диагностики. Но держать их отдельными тегами для каждого прибора экономически невыгодно (на лицензии разоришься), а родная утилита работает с родным же Овеновским протоколом. Проблема как раз в софте, который будет уметь их конфигурить по модбасу.
Да и контроллера там как такового нет, просто модули ввода и преобразователь RTU в TCP. Ну и верхушка.
P.S. Предлагаю этот оффтоп убрать в отдельную тему.
Опыт - это когда на смену вопросам: "Что? Где? Когда? Как? Почему?" приходит единственный вопрос: "Нахрена? "
Аватара пользователя

Автор темы
Jackson
администратор
администратор
Сообщения: 18758
Зарегистрирован: 17 июн 2008, 16:01
Имя: Евгений свет Брониславович
Страна: Россия
город/регион: Санкт-Петербург
Благодарил (а): 973 раза
Поблагодарили: 1854 раза

Нужен совет по изменению схемы питания датчиков

Сообщение Jackson »

Никита писал(а): 29 окт 2018, 18:00 Как раз это мы с Саней обсуждаем.
Так и я ж о том же ж.
Никита писал(а): 29 окт 2018, 18:00 Там есть регистры и для конфигурации и для диагностики. Но держать их отдельными тегами для каждого прибора экономически невыгодно (на лицензии разоришься)
А зачем их держать постоянно? Диагностика - процедура, которую делают далеко не все и далеко не всегда. Если я правильно понимаю, то можно ведь с отдельного АРМа это делать, мы ж по TCP подключены. Главное чтобы возможность была. Фактически придется сервисный софт самому создать (самое простое - на базе ModBUS Pool, но это ненаглядно), но зато не прерывая основного опроса.
Я как раз с того и начал: если б родной софт тоже работал по модбасу то и создавать бы ничего не пришлось.
По вопросам работы Форума можно обратиться по этим контактам.
Аватара пользователя

petr2off
эксперт
эксперт
Сообщения: 1737
Зарегистрирован: 06 янв 2016, 19:45
Имя: Петров В.Л.
Страна: Россия
город/регион: Красноярск
Благодарил (а): 78 раз
Поблагодарили: 235 раз

Диагностика по ModBUS-TCP

Сообщение petr2off »

Как вариант подключится OpenScada. Я недавно такой трюк провернул, но мне надо было с ОВЕНовского проекта пару десятков регистров посмотреть, по Modbus.
Аватара пользователя

Никита
почётный участник форума
почётный участник форума
Сообщения: 3971
Зарегистрирован: 20 янв 2010, 22:23
Имя: Никита
Страна: РФ
город/регион: Мурманск
Благодарил (а): 21 раз
Поблагодарили: 229 раз

Диагностика по ModBUS-TCP

Сообщение Никита »

Если б родной софт работал по модбасу, то овеновский протокол можно было б нести на кладбище.
Кстати, модбас изначально - тоже фирменный протокол от Modicon.
По большому счету, проблем в создании интерфейса для работы по модбасу с конкретными регистрами нет. и OPC тут скорее вреден. Но этим кто-то должен заняться.
Опыт - это когда на смену вопросам: "Что? Где? Когда? Как? Почему?" приходит единственный вопрос: "Нахрена? "
Ответить

Вернуться в «ОВЕН»